Safina Akter works part time at Walsall Family Dental Practice, a busy NHS practice. She is 41 years old and began dental nursing 11 years ago. She took a break to raise a family.
She says: ‘What surprised me most about the course was that there was so much more to learn than I expected. It was challenging finding the balance between my life, work and college, but I enjoy the role because I am always learning new things.
‘Working alongside other people and connecting well with patients came easy and I will use the knowledge and the practical aspects of the course to help others – I’m even sharing the knowledge of mouth hygiene with family and friends.’
